Onychomycosis - Treatment, Picture and Symptoms of of white superficial Onychomycosis

Synonym: Tinea Unguium

Ringworm of the nails is caused by a species of trichophyton and microsporon.

Saprophytes like scopularia and aspergillus have also been incriminated. In contrast to monilial infection, tinea affects first the free edges of the nail. One or more nails may be involved but only rarely, all of them. The history usually reveals that the infection has been present for years. Tinea unguium is characterized by opaque, brittle and deformed nail or nails and hyperkeratotic debris under the free edges. There is no pain or itching. The condition is very rarely bilateral and symmetrical. The diagnosis is confirmed by the demonstration of fungus in the hyperkeratotic debris and nail cuttings.

Diagnosis of Onychomycosis
The differential diagnosis is arrived at from conditions like psoriasis, moniliasis, eczema, syphilis and dystrophy of the nails.

According to Bendek and Sagher, there is a strong feeling that primary tinea unguium is a rare condition and what we usually take for tinea unguium is pompholyx of the nail due to an internal septic focus,. metabolic upset, a run-down condition or emotional stress causing dystrophy of the nail, which acts as suitable debris for the growth of fungus, which according to them, is a secondary contaminant.

Prognosis of Onychomycosis
Because of primary pompholyx, and because the fungus grows inside the hard nail plate which cannot be penetrated by fungicidal agents, the outlook is poor. It has, however, improved.

Treatment of Onychomycosis
It consists in:

Griseofulvin F.P. 1 gm weekly for 6-9 months.
Filing the affected nail regularly with broken glass, a nail file or a dentist's burr till the healthy nail begins to grow.
Local application of fungicidal agents like tincture iodine, betadine or econazole liquid/cream or glutaraldehyde.
Correcting the internal, physical, metabolic and emotional factors and building up the general health.
Persistent treatment on these lines gives good results. The occult focus of ringworm in the toes and groins must be treated at the same time.
